Checked if the policy has a lifetime limit?
With everything you know of and everything going very good it’s going to push whatever limits are there. Better to know now so you can plan ahead for that too.
Also don’t be surprised by side benefits that come and go. I got 2 weeks of microwaveable frozen meals after a hospital admission last summer. Just the one time though and I literally was hospitalized off and on almost half of 2023.(the meals came in handy as it took about a week to feel like even getting the mail from the end of the driveway.). It caused me to check the benefits and it had appeared after my usual 1st of the year review but when no more meals after other admits checked again and it was gone.

Posted on 5/27/24 at 7:07 am to tunechi
Good. Heart issues have mostly gone away.
I lost all the liquid weight and am under 200 pounds and in a size 34 pants.
So that feels good
My gfr is up to 24% from 7%.
I'm still doing haemodialysis 3x a week.
Still trying to get a referral to the transplant team. Kind of upset that's taking so long.
I'll likely switch to pd dialysis at home in mean time.
The issues I had before I went to the hospital are mostly resolved.
I feel better and have more energy.
I do have some stiffness in my knees. But no fatigue which is great. Oxygen levels at 98% no breathing issues.
I'm glad I went to hospital when I did.
Only downside is having these tube's coming out my chest and having to cover them before I shower with a stick on cover that rips my hair out.

Posted on 5/27/24 at 7:09 am to Arkapigdiesel
Yeah I'm pro transplant over dialysis. My issue was taking from someone I know and putting them into a risky surgery. But as I've learned more. I see that the surgery is pretty routine and very common.
Total cost about $420,000, which while high my 2 week hospital stay as nearly $200,000.
And I've got my out of pocket maximum for my insurance so I'm getting a great deal this year from my marketplace plan.
